Document Description
The objective of this project is to remove the existing Long Canyon hillclimb motorcycle trail (1,600 feet) and restore the area to natural conditions. The trail is located within the Lower Ranch of Hollister Hills SVRA. Because of the soil type (decomposed granite) and steepness of the trail, persistent soil loss has occurred, maintenance is no longer practical and the trail is currently un-useable by riders. It is the intent of this project to remove and rehabilitate the trail and return it to a more natural configuration, and to restore the site to become again part of the surrounding chaparral plant community. The project will be implement in March, 2007.

Notice of Exemption

Exempt Status
Categorical Exemption
Type, Section or Code
Section 15333
Reasons for Exemption
Proposed project will nt have a detrimental effect on the environment, archaeological site, or wildlife species/habitat. This project is necessary to reduce erosion and sediment loss. The restoration project is less than five acres.
